About

Dr. Richard Stagl, MD is a Cardiology Specialist in Glenview, IL and has 42 years experience. They graduated from Northwestern U, School of Medicine. They currently practice at Comprehensive Care Center and are affiliated with Evanston Hospital, Skokie Hospital, Highland Park Hospital and Glenbrook Hospital. At present, Dr. Stagl received an average rating of 5.0/5 from patients and has been reviewed 4 times. Their office accepts new patients. Dr. Stagl is board certified in Cardiovascular Disease and accepts multiple insurance plans.

What’s a board certification and why is it important that my provider has one?

A board certification represents a provider’s dedication to ongoing training in one or more specialties, including the completion of intensive exams. While not all specialties have board certifications, if your provider does have one they’ve taken the extra step to master their specialty and to keep up with the latest advancements in their field.
